اطلاعیه

Collapse
No announcement yet.

مشکل با usart

Collapse
X
 
  • فیلتر
  • زمان
  • Show
Clear All
new posts

    مشکل با usart

    سلام.............
    من تو یک برنامه احتیاج دارم از طریق پورت سریال داده هایی رو با ایکسمگا به یک lpc2368 ارسال و دریافت کنم
    مشکل اینجاست که برنامه ارسال دریافت از ایکسمگا به ایکسمگا و از ارم به ارم درست کار میکنه ولی از ایکسمگا به ارم نه :eek: :eek: :eek:
    همه چیزم درسته
    تنها چیزی که به ذهنم میرسه اینه که چون سازوکار محاسبه نرخ ارسال در دو میکرو متفاوته و نرخ ارسال بدست امده با خطاهای متفاوت هستن اینجوری میشه
    اگر اینطور هست چطور میتونم این مشکلو حل کنم البته بدون استفاده از کریستال خاص
    http://www.eca.ir/forum2/index.php/topic,10159.0.html
    Engineering is the art of making what you want from things you can get.
    اموزش DSP ...........................
    http://www.eca.ir/forum2/index.php?topic=29824.0
    http://www.eca.ir/forum2/index.php?topic=32324.0

    #2
    پاسخ : مشکل با usart

    فکر نکنم مربوط به سازوکار محاسبه نرخ سرعت باشه. یعنی 99 درصد مطمئنم. مشکل جای دیگه ای باید باشه
    در زیر این نقاب چیزی بیشتر از گوشت هست. در زیر این نقاب یک ایده هست و ایده ها ضدگلوله هستند.

    1-به اندازه ی باورهای هر کسی ؛ با او حرف بزن …. بیشتر که بگویی ، تو را احمق فرض خواهد کرد …!!!
    2-تنها دو گروه نمى توانند افکار خود را عوض کنند: دیوانگان تیمارستان و مردگان گورستان.
    3-آدم ها مثل عکس ها هستند: زیاد بزرگشون کنی ، کیفیتشون میاد پایین!

    دیدگاه


      #3
      پاسخ : مشکل با usart

      ممکن است اعدادی را که برای رسیدن به Baud rate در هر خانواده حساب می کنید، دارای اشتباه محاسباتی باشد و منجر به دو نرخ ارسال و دریافت مختلف شود. همچنین در XMEGA باید از کریستال خارجی استفاده کنید و در صورت استفاده از اسیلاتور داخلی باید DFLL را فعال کنید.
      اوژن: به معنای افکننده و شکست دهنده است
      دانایی، توانایی است-Knowledge is POWER
      برای حرفه ای شدن در الکترونیک باید با آن زندگی کرد
      وضعمان بهتر می شود، اگر همه نسبت به جامعه و اطراف خود مسوول باشیم و نگوئیم به ما چه
      قوی شدن و خوب ماندن - خوبی کردن به دیگران یک لذت ماندگار است
      اگر قرار باشد نفت و منابع خام را بدهیم و چرخ بگیریم، بهتر است چرخ را از نو اختراع کنیم
      ساعت کار بدن اکثر انسان ها کمتر از 800000 ساعت است و بعد از آن از کار می افتد

      دیدگاه


        #4
        پاسخ : مشکل با usart

        ممنون...
        مشکل حل شد اسم یکی از رجیسترهارو اشتباه نوشته بودم :eek: پیدا کردن اشتباهات ازین دست واقعا مشکل :biggrin: :biggrin:
        http://www.eca.ir/forum2/index.php/topic,10159.0.html
        Engineering is the art of making what you want from things you can get.
        اموزش DSP ...........................
        http://www.eca.ir/forum2/index.php?topic=29824.0
        http://www.eca.ir/forum2/index.php?topic=32324.0

        دیدگاه

        لطفا صبر کنید...
        X